Видео: Что такое пример внедрения зависимостей C #?
2024 Автор: Lynn Donovan | [email protected]. Последнее изменение: 2023-12-15 23:52
Внедрение зависимости в C #
Внедрение зависимости (DI) - это шаблон проектирования программного обеспечения. Это позволяет нам разрабатывать слабосвязанный код. Внедрение зависимости уменьшает жестко запрограммированный зависимости среди ваших классов, вводя те зависимости во время выполнения, а не во время разработки технически
Точно так же спрашивается, что такое инъекции зависимостей в C #?
В Внедрение зависимости Шаблон дизайна в C # это процесс, в котором мы внедряем объект класса в класс, который зависит от этого объекта. В Внедрение зависимости шаблон проектирования - это наиболее часто используемый шаблон проектирования в настоящее время для устранения зависимости между объектами.
Точно так же для чего нужна инъекция зависимостей? Внедрение зависимости это метод программирования, который делает класс независимым от его зависимости . Они также стремятся снизить частоту смены класса. Внедрение зависимости поддерживает эти цели, отделяя создание использование объекта.
Кроме того, что такое внедрение зависимостей C # с примером?
Внедрение зависимости осуществляется путем поставки ЗАВИСИМОСТЬ через класс конструктор при создании экземпляра этого класса. Впрыснутый Компонент можно использовать в любом месте класса. Рекомендуется использовать, когда введенная зависимость , вы используете методы класса.
Простыми словами, что такое внедрение зависимостей?
Внедрение зависимости это концепция разработки программного обеспечения, которая позволяет использовать сервис / впрыснутый таким образом, который полностью не зависит от потребления клиентом. Внедрение зависимости отделяет создание клиентских зависимости от поведения клиента, что позволяет слабо связывать проекты программ.
Рекомендуемые:
В чем важность внедрения системы отказоустойчивости?
Важность внедрения системы отказоустойчивости. Отказоустойчивость системы - это функция, которая позволяет системе продолжать свою работу даже при отказе одной части системы. Система может продолжать свою работу на более низком уровне, а не отказываться полностью
Что такое инъекция зависимостей в angular 2 с примером?
Внедрение зависимостей в Angular 2 состоит из трех аспектов. Объект инжектора используется для создания экземпляра зависимости. Инжектор - это механизм, который предоставляет метод, с помощью которого создается зависимость. Чтобы создать зависимость, инжектор ищет поставщика
Что такое внедрение зависимостей конструктора?
Внедрение конструктора - это статическое определение списка требуемых зависимостей путем их указания в качестве параметров для конструктора класса. Класс, которому нужна зависимость, должен предоставлять общедоступный конструктор, который принимает экземпляр требуемой зависимости в качестве аргумента конструктора
Как создать диаграмму зависимостей?
Создание диаграммы зависимостей В BusinessEvents Studio Explorer щелкните правой кнопкой мыши ресурс проекта и выберите «Создать диаграмму зависимостей». Откройте элемент проекта для редактирования и нажмите кнопку «Диаграмма зависимостей» () в правом верхнем углу редактора. На схеме Selected Entity Project щелкните ресурс правой кнопкой мыши и выберите Create Dependency Diagram
Что такое внедрение зависимостей в SQL?
Эта операция называется внедрением зависимостей: вводится вся информация, от которой зависит программный модуль. Внедренный класс больше не имеет зависимостей ни от какого внешнего объекта, ни от центральной коллекции констант, ни от файла конфигурации. DI упростит повторное использование кода в различных средах